| Breakdown
NARRATOR: Female soprano with extended belt range. Vibrant, energetic performer, with superior voice. Movement/dance experience needed. The narrator must be adept at being both the focal point and then “blending” into the scene. The narrator is on stage almost the entire show. Must be a storyteller. JACOB: Aged patriarch. He overly “dotes” on Joseph, to the exclusion of his other sons. Must be active due to use of stairs and kneeling. JOSEPH: Jacob’s favorite son. Vocal range – high tenor. Singer/actor. Good looking and very fit. Honest with good intent. Humble but proud and able to transition to the leader of a nation. Must believe in himself and his conviction BROTHERS: 11 brothers – Jacob’s other sons. Wide age range. Vocal mix. High energy and very active. Singer/dancer/actor. (special abilities: including but not limited to gymnastics would be helpful). Needs to be able to develop strong unique characters. Able to portray wide range of performance styles. Brothers double as prisoners. Solos and featured parts will be chosen from within the brothers to include: • French Bistro style (i.e. Maurice Chevalier) – needs good comic timing • Jamaican Calypso style • Country Western style – needs good comic timing • 2 Butlers • Baker • Potipher’s Court • Pharaoh’s Court WIVES: 11 brother’s wives. Vocal mix of sopranos, mezzo-sopranos and altos. Must be able to learn and hold complex harmonies. Used throughout show as wives, Busby Berkley dancers, western couples dancers, 60’s go-go dancers, Egyptian court and calypso dancers. Mrs. Potiphar will be cast from this ensemble. PHARAOH/POTIPHAR: Vocal range-high baritone. Sings Pharaoh in the “Elvis Presley” rock and roll style. Able to connect with audience and ad lib. Good comic timing, very outgoing and able to take the stage; is able to perform two separate characters. As Potiphar, needs to be suave, have a sense of style, aloof, man about town. GUARDS: Very fit, strong, muscular “jock type” and good looking. Comfortable to be on stage bare chested, commanding, good character sense. Will also double as the Hairy Ishmaelites, Guards for Potiphar.
